Course Content

• Cybersecurity Fundamentals for Planners
• Risk Assessment and Management in Planning Projects
• Data Protection and Privacy Regulations for Planners (GDPR, CCPA etc.)
• Secure Communication and Collaboration Tools for Planners
• Identifying and Responding to Cyber Threats
• Social Engineering and Phishing Awareness for Planners
• Physical Security and Access Control in Planning Environments
• Implementing Cybersecurity Best Practices in Planning
• Cybersecurity Incident Response and Reporting for Planners
• Cloud Security for Planning Data

Career path

Cybersecurity Career Roles (UK) Description
Cybersecurity Analyst Investigates and responds to security incidents, ensuring data protection and system integrity. High demand in all sectors.
Security Engineer (Network/Cloud) Designs, implements, and maintains secure network and cloud infrastructures. Critical role in modern IT environments.
Penetration Tester (Ethical Hacker) Simulates cyberattacks to identify vulnerabilities and improve system defenses. Growing demand for skilled professionals.
Information Security Manager Develops and implements cybersecurity strategies across an organization. Leadership role requiring broad expertise.
Data Protection Officer (DPO) Ensures compliance with data protection regulations like GDPR. Increasingly vital role with stricter regulations.

Cybersecurity Threat Impact
Data breaches Financial loss, reputational damage
Ransomware attacks Operational disruption, data loss
Phishing scams Compromised credentials, financial fraud
